TIFFError(3T)					    TIFFError(3T)

NAME
       TIFFError,  TIFFSetErrorHandler	-  library error handling
       interface

SYNOPSIS
       #include <tiffio.h>
       void TIFFError(const char* module, const char* fmt, ...)
       #include <stdarg.h>
       typedef void (*TIFFErrorHandler)(const char* module, const
       char* fmt, va_list ap);
       TIFFErrorHandler TIFFSetErrorHandler(TIFFErrorHandler han-
       dler);

DESCRIPTION
       TIFFError invokes the library-wide error handling function
       to  (normally)  write an error message to the stderr.  The
       fmt parameter is a printf(3S) format string, and any  num-
       ber  arguments  can be supplied.	 The module parameter, if
       non-zero, is printed before the message; it  typically  is
       used  to identify the software module in which an error is
       detected.

       Applications that desire to capture control in  the  event
       of an error should use TIFFSetErrorHandler to override the
       default error handler.  A NULL (0) error handling function
       may be installed to suppress error messages.

RETURN VALUES
       TIFFSetErrorHandler  returns  a	reference to the previous
       error handling function.

SEE ALSO
       libtiff(3T), TIFFWarning(3T), printf(3S)
